Emergency warnings are in place for Riddells Creek, Sunbury, Wallan, Mickleham, Beveridge, Donnybrook, Kalkallo, Clarkefield, Goonawarra and The Gap, all north-west of Melbourne as dozens of crews battle fires which started near Gisborne and Mickleham.
The CFA has confirmed houses have been destroyed in fires in the Melbourne region today, with exact numbers of building losses not yet known.
Strike teams, including crews from the Ballarat region are being formed to help fight the blazes which are being fuelled by strong winds. A wind change which hit the state early is making conditions extremely difficult.
There are no major fires within a 60km radius of Ballarat at this stage.
